Ministry to review 48 PSUs' performance

Ravi Kapoor  
New Delhi, Nov 9: The ministry of heavy industry and public sector enterprises will begin review of the performance of 48 companies under its purview on Thursday.

The rationale of the review exercise is to get a fair picture of the 48 PSUs which include Bharat Heavy Electrical Ltd and Hindustan Machine Tools. It will give the ministry an idea which PSUs are performing well and which ones are hopeless cases, according to official sources.

Since disinvestment is on the top of the government agenda, the review will also delve into the restructuring process of the PSUs.

Some of the PSUs had hired consultancy firms to come out with plans for turnaround.

PSUs will submit their business restructuring plans to the ministry officials. Public sector companies are also expected to present their financial restructuring proposals.
